The '''Goron Race''' is a racing [[Mini-Game|mini-game]] from ''[[The Legend of Zelda: Majora's Mask|Majora's Mask]]'' that [[Link]] can participate in at the [[Goron Racetrack]]. To access the racetrack, Link must defeat [[Goht]] in [[Snowhead Temple]] to return spring to the [[Mountain Village]], then use a [[Powder Keg]] as a [[Goron]] to blow up the rock near the entrance. The track is full of twists, turns and many [[Bomb Flower]]s along the way as Link races four other Gorons. The reward for successfully coming in first place is a [[bottle]] of [[Gold Dust]], used by [[Zubora]] and [[Gabora]] to upgrade Link's [[Razor Sword]] to the [[Gilded Sword]]. Winning the Goron Race can be quite the challenge to one who didn't grab the magic upgrade from the [[Great Fairy]] in [[Snowhead]]. Even though there are [[magic pots]] on the track, if the player isn't fast enough, other [[Gorons]] will run into them and break them, preventing [[Link]] from replenishing his magic while racing. Also, the AI of the [[Gorons]] is pretty good, so if the player doesn't take the shortest route possible on the track, he will surely be beat out by the other [[Gorons]]. Another annoyance is that if [[Link]] is hit once by a [[Goron]], then he will begin to flash red, and if he is hit again, his boost will be negated and he will be knocked on the ground. Link can use this on other Gorons, but it can be difficult to master.
